🌱 Cotton Cultivation: From Global Importance to Practical Farming in South Punjab ________________________________________ 🌍 Introduction: The Importance of Cotton in Modern Agriculture Cotton is one of the most important cash crops in the world, widely known as “white gold” due to its economic value and industrial importance. It plays a vital role in: • Textile and garment industries • Rural livelihoods • Agricultural economies Globally, cotton supports millions of farmers and forms the backbone of many developing economies. Its demand remains strong due to its essential role in clothing, edible oil production, and industrial applications. ________________________________________Cotton in Pakistan: National Significance In Pakistan, cotton holds a strategic position as: • A key export-linked crop • The foundation of the textile sector • A major source of income for farmers However, over the past decade, cotton area and production have fluctuated due to: • Shift toward alternative crops • Pest pressures • Changing economic conditions Today, renewed efforts by both government and private sector are focusing on reviving cotton production through improved agronomy, modern technology, and supportive policies. ________________________________________ 🌾 Cotton in South Punjab: Regional Advantage South Punjab (Multan, Bahawalpur, DG Khan, Rahim Yar Khan) is one of the most suitable regions for cotton cultivation due to: • Hot climatic conditions • Long growing season • Established irrigation systems • Strong farmer familiarity with cotton These factors make the region naturally aligned with cotton production, offering significant potential for profitability and growth. ________________________________________ 💰 Why Farmers Should Cultivate Cotton Cotton is not just a crop—it is a complete economic opportunity. 🔷 Key Advantages 1. Effective pest control • Advisory-based decision-making 👉 Insight: Cotton profitability depends more on management quality than input quantity. ________________________________________ 🌿 Agronomy of Cotton: Scientific Cultivation Practices ________________________________________ 🔷 Sowing Time (Critical Factor) • Early sowing: February–March • Normal sowing: March–April 👉 Early sowing results in: • Higher yield • Lower pest pressure • Better crop development ________________________________________ 🔷 Seed Selection Use certified and approved varieties such as: • MNH series • CIM series • FH series Benefits: • Better germination • Higher resistance • Improved yield potential ________________________________________ 🔷 Land Preparation • Deep ploughing • Residue incorporation • Fine seedbed preparation 👉 Proper land preparation ensures strong root development and uniform crop establishment. ________________________________________ 🔷 Planting Method • Ridge sowing is preferred • Row spacing: ~2.5 feet • Plant spacing: ~1 foot ________________________________________ 🧪 Fertilizer Use in Cotton (Core Productivity Driver) Fertilizer management is one of the most critical factors in cotton success. ________________________________________ 🔷 Macronutrients Nitrogen (N) • Promotes vegetative growth • Should be applied in split doses Phosphorus (P) • Essential for root development • Applied at sowing Potassium (K) • Improves stress tolerance • Enhances boll formation and quality ________________________________________ 🔷 Micronutrients • Zinc → Improves plant growth and vigor • Boron → Enhances boll formation and retention ________________________________________ 🔷 Best Fertilizer Strategy • Apply basal dose at sowing • Use split nitrogen application • Apply micronutrients through foliar sprays 👉 Balanced fertilization leads to: • Higher yield • Better fiber quality • Improved plant health ________________________________________ 🎯 Precision Cotton Technology Modern knowledge and crop productivity. ________________________________________ 🌦️ Weather Outlook (Next 6 Months – South Punjab) ________________________________________ 🔷 April–May (Sowing Stage) • Warm temperatures • Favorable for germination • Increased irrigation requirement ________________________________________ 🔷 June–July (Growth Stage) • High temperatures • Increased water demand • Higher pest pressure risk ________________________________________ 🔷 July–August (Monsoon Phase) • High humidity • Increased pest and disease risk • Risk of waterlogging ________________________________________ 🔷 September–October (Maturity Stage) • Dry weather conditions • Ideal for boll opening and picking ________________________________________ 🌱 Proper Cotton Crop Management ________________________________________ 🔷 Irrigation Management • First irrigation after 2–3 weeks (if sown in wattar conditions) • Maintain regular irrigation intervals based on temperature and soil type ________________________________________ 🔷 Weed Control • Early weed control is critical • Use a combination of herbicides and manual methods ________________________________________ 🔷 Pest Management Major Pests: • Whitefly • Pink bollworm (resistant varieties reduce vulnerability) • Thrips Control Measures: • Timely application of approved pesticides • Integrated pest management practices ________________________________________ 🔷 Crop Monitoring • Regular field visits • Early detection of issues • Continuous advisory
